The Imperative of Carbon Neutrality in Manufacturing
The manufacturing sector has long been a major contributor to greenhouse gas emissions. Injection molding, a widely used process for producing plastic parts across various industries, from automotive to consumer goods, is no exception. The energy - intensive nature of injection molding machines, which require substantial electricity to heat plastics and power hydraulic systems, results in a large carbon footprint. As governments around the world implement stricter environmental regulations and consumers increasingly demand eco - friendly products, the pressure on manufacturers to reduce their emissions has never been greater. Carbon neutrality is no longer just an aspirational goal; it has become a business necessity for long - term viability and competitiveness.
Unveiling the Photovoltaic - Powered Injection Molding Solution
The integration of photovoltaic technology into injection molding production represents a paradigm shift in sustainable manufacturing. At the heart of this solution is a sophisticated system that combines solar panels, energy storage, and intelligent power management.
Solar Panel Installation
High - efficiency solar panels are strategically installed on the rooftops and open spaces around the manufacturing facility. These panels capture sunlight and convert it into direct current (DC) electricity. The size and capacity of the solar panel array are carefully calculated based on the energy requirements of the injection molding machines, ensuring that a significant portion of the production line's electricity needs can be met through solar power. For example, in a large - scale injection molding plant, a solar panel installation spanning thousands of square meters can generate enough electricity to power dozens of injection molding machines during peak sunlight hours.
Energy Storage System
To address the intermittent nature of solar energy, an advanced energy storage system, typically consisting of lithium - ion batteries, is integrated into the setup. During periods of excess solar generation, such as sunny afternoons, the surplus electricity is stored in the batteries. This stored energy can then be used during periods of low solar production, such as at night or on cloudy days, ensuring a continuous and stable power supply to the injection molding machines. The energy storage system also helps to smooth out fluctuations in the power grid, reducing the reliance on traditional fossil - fuel - based electricity.
Intelligent Power Management
An intelligent power management system acts as the brain of the PV - powered injection molding setup. It monitors the real - time energy generation from the solar panels, the state of charge of the batteries, and the electricity consumption of the injection molding machines. Using complex algorithms, the system optimally distributes the available energy, prioritizing solar power when it is abundant and seamlessly switching to stored battery power or the grid when necessary. This ensures that the injection molding production line operates at maximum efficiency while minimizing its carbon emissions.
The Benefits of PV - Powered Injection Molding
The commercial operation of a photovoltaic - powered injection molding production line brings a multitude of benefits, both for the environment and for the manufacturing business.
Environmental Impact
The most obvious advantage is the significant reduction in carbon emissions. By relying on solar energy instead of traditional grid - supplied electricity, which often comes from coal - or gas - fired power plants, the injection molding facility can cut its greenhouse gas emissions by a substantial amount. For instance, a single PV - powered injection molding machine can save several tons of CO₂ emissions per year compared to its conventional counterpart. This reduction in emissions contributes directly to the global effort to combat climate change and achieve carbon neutrality goals.
Cost Savings
In addition to environmental benefits, the PV - powered system also offers substantial cost savings. Once the initial investment in solar panels and energy storage is recovered, the cost of generating electricity from the sun is essentially zero. This means that manufacturers can enjoy long - term savings on their electricity bills. Moreover, with the increasing volatility of energy prices in the global market, having a reliable and cost - stable source of energy in the form of solar power provides greater financial stability and predictability for the business.
